Redeclare Objective-C property accessors inside the ObjCImplDecl in which they are synthesized.
This patch is motivated by (and factored out from) https://reviews.llvm.org/D66121 which is a debug info bugfix. Starting with DWARF 5 all Objective-C methods are nested inside their containing type, and that patch implements this for synthesized Objective-C properties. 1. SemaObjCProperty populates a list of synthesized accessors that may need to inserted into an ObjCImplDecl. 2. SemaDeclObjC::ActOnEnd inserts forward-declarations for all accessors for which no override was provided into their ObjCImplDecl. This patch does *not* synthesize AST function *bodies*. Moving that code from the static analyzer into Sema may be a good idea though. 3. Places that expect all methods to have bodies have been updated. I did not update the static analyzer's inliner for synthesized properties to point back to the property declaration (see test/Analysis/Inputs/expected-plists/nullability-notes.m.plist), which I believed to be more bug than a feature. Differential Revision: https://reviews.llvm.org/D68108 rdar://problem/53782400
